Pneumatic Platforms: Understanding Its Mechanism and Applications
Hydraulic platforms function on a relatively straightforward principle: Pascal’s Theory. Essentially, it use pressurized fluid, typically hydraulic fluid, to create the power needed to elevate a carriage. A pump forces this liquid into a container containing a plunger. The piston's area offers a larger surface than the device's inlet, causing in a increased lift. The allows the platform to manage significant cargo. Common uses encompass industrial facilities, service bays, distribution centers, and even healthcare institutions for moving patients. They offer a trustworthy and versatile solution for vertical goods handling.
Home Elevators: A Guide to Fitting and Price
Considering a home elevator? Installing one can significantly enhance accessibility and value to your property . The procedure involves several steps , from initial design to final finishing . Costs fluctuate widely, reliant on factors like dimensions , design , construction, and community building codes . Generally, expect to spend anywhere from roughly $30,000 to $100,000+, with customized designs and further features increasing the overall figure.
- Evaluate the available space.
- Obtain necessary licenses .
- Select a reliable contractor .
- Include routine servicing fees.
Ultimately , researching and thoroughly planning are key to a gratifying home elevator venture .
The Future of Elevator Technology: Innovations to Watch
The next era of elevator technology promises major progress. Currently, we're seeing a focus towards group control – enabling optimized efficiency and lessened wait times. Look for expanded adoption of cableless elevator designs, utilizing magnetic drives for smoother, faster, and more green vertical movement. In addition, artificial intelligence will play a key role in predictive maintenance, perfecting operation and preventing downtime. The combination of smart technologies and mixed AR could potentially revolutionize the passenger ride, providing tailored information and enhanced guidance.
